Mavericks Open Season Against Humboldt State

Mavericks on top:
In last season's matchup between the Mavericks and the Jacks, the Mavericks came away with the 2-0 victory thanks to two second half goals from Alexis Allard and Amanda Wenzel. CMU's offense was clicking as they outshot Humboldt 16-5 during the contest.

Non-conference opponents:
The Mavericks finished 2-3-1 in their 6 out of conference matchups last season. The team will play another 6 non-conference games to start their 2017 season.

Moving up the ladder:
CMU finished last season 9-7-2, 7-4-1 in the RMAC, which was their first winning season under head coach Jason Clare. It was also the team's first winning record since 2012.

Returning Mavs:
CMU returns their top 3 point getters from last season. Allard and Wenzel finished with 10 points apiece while Mackenzie King was right behind with 6. The three combined for 12 of the teams' 20 goals last season.

Finish Finish Finish:
Last season the Mavericks outshot their opponents 245-154 during the season, including 111 shots on goal. However, the team only managed to score 20 goals over their 18 games.
